needless to sayOf course: needless to say, he didn’t believe me...- We were in a joint family then and needless to say, it was good fun.
- And, needless to say, shortly after he began to believe me, he went away.
- So needless to say, there were a lot of jokes about spies and so on.
Synonyms of course, as might be expected, as you/one would expect, not unexpectedly, it goes without saying, obviously, naturally, clearly informal natch See parent entry: needless |
